
Variable Compensation Analyst
At SS&C Technologies, our Variable Compensation Analyst is a critical role in our Human Resources team. We are looking for an individual who can ensure that our variable compensation plans are well-designed and implemented effectively. This position requires an individual who is analytical, organized, and detail-oriented. The ideal candidate will have an understanding of compensation plans, regulations, and processes. If you have a passion for helping to ensure the success of our variable compensation plans, this is the job for you! Qualifications: • Bachelor's degree in business, human resources, finance, accounting, or a related field • Minimum of 3 years of experience in compensation, HR, or finance • Knowledge of variable compensation plan design, implementation, and administration •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ite and other relevant software • Ability to understand and analyze complex data • Excellent communication and organizational skills • Ability to work independently and collaboratively with teams
Responsibilities:
• Design, implement, and administer variable compensation plans in compliance with regulations and company policies • Analyze complex data to identify trends and patterns related to variable compensation plans • Develop and maintain effective relationships with stakeholders to ensure successful implementation of plans • Monitor variable compensation plans to ensure compliance with company policies and regulations • Track changes in legislation and regulations related to variable compensation plans and recommend necessary updates • Suggest strategies and tactics to improve variable compensation plans • Manage day-to-day operations of variable compensation plans • Prepare reports and presentations to communicate variable compensation plan status and metrics • Prepare and present recommendations to senior leadership regarding variable compensation plans • Provide support and guidance to team members on variable compensation plan design and implementation

SS&C Technologies, Inc. is an American multinational financial technology company headquartered in Windsor, Connecticut that sells software and software as a service to the financial services industry. The company has offices in the Americas, Europe, Asia, Africa and Australia.
